Output 71ab3bcb677a91ccf7fa7d3707c028ebe4e5bfff84c48ec9889f21b312eba5cb:1

value
750426
script pubkey
OP_0 OP_PUSHBYTES_20 80f1716642cb7797c8c4b190aef56426014a14d5
address
bc1qsrchzejzedme0jxykxg2aatyycq559x4arwu4h
transaction
71ab3bcb677a91ccf7fa7d3707c028ebe4e5bfff84c48ec9889f21b312eba5cb
confirmations
210990
spent
true